You will undertake electrical engineering design for HVAC equipment. This will include reviewing and implementing client specifications into equipment requirements, document preparation to meet submission deadlines, coordination with suppliers of electrical equipment and components of packages as instructed.

This is an office-based role. You will work Monday-Thursday with week 1 Friday off and week 2 Friday working 4 hours. The working hours are flexible starting between 07:00-09:00 and finishing between 16:15-18:15 Monday-Thursday, same start time on the Friday worked but finishing between 11:00-13:00.

Responsibilities and Duties:

  • Electrical engineering design including calculations and specify/select electrical parts.
  • Prepare, review and comment on wiring and connection diagrams, termination diagrams, motor data sheets, instrument schedules, I/O lists etc.
  • Coordinate and oversee electrical equipment packages with suppliers which can include HVAC control panels and thyristor control panels.
  • Review and comment on local skid mounted panels that form part of a supplier’s equipment package.
  • Review project specifications and applicable international and national standards to ensure requirements are incorporated into the design.
  • Review ATEX documentation and ensure special requirements for installation are incorporated into the equipment design and drawings.
  • Attend internal, client and supplier meetings as necessary to discuss EC & I on the project. Site visits may be required for technical meetings and equipment inspections.
  • Work closely with the Project Manager to ensure EC & I project deliverables are achieved in a timely manner and to provide technical support and raise technical queries to resolve EC & I design issues and concerns.
  • Seek ways to improve processes and performance in line with the company continuous improvement programme.

Requirements:

  • Minimum of 5 years relevant experience.
  • Engineering degree or qualified by experience.
  • Experience of projects with bespoke specification requirements such as nuclear, oil and gas and offshore windfarms.
  • Knowledge and understanding of ATEX and incorporating requirements into an electrical design.
